Your secondary insurance won’t pay … WebGuidelines on Coordination of Benefits for Group Dental Plans (Trans.1996:685; 2009:423) When a patient has coverage under two or more group dental plans the following rules should apply: a. The coverage from those plans should be coordinated so that the patient receives the maximum allowable benefit from each plan. b.
